Abstract
Most database applications manage time-referenced, or temporal, data. Temporal data management is difficult when using conventional database technology, and many contributions have been made for how to better model, store, and query temporal data. Temporal aggregation illustrates well the problems associated with the management of temporal data. Indeed, temporal aggregation is complex and among the most difficult, and thus interesting, temporal functionality to support. This paper presents a general framework for temporal aggregation that accommodates existing kinds of aggregation, and it identifies open challenges within temporal aggregation.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Ben-Zvi, J.: The Time Relational Model. Ph.D.thesis, Comp. Sci. Department, UCLA (1982)
Böhlen, M.H., Jensen, C.S., Snodgrass, R.T.: Temporal statement modifiers. ACM Transactions on Database Systems 25(4), 407–456 (2000)
Böhlen, M.H., Gamper, J., Jensen, C.S.: Multi-dimensional aggregation for temporal data. In: International Conference on Extending Database Technology, pp. 257–275 (2006)
Böhlen, M.H., Gamper, J., Jensen, C.S.: How would you like to aggregate your temporal data? In: Intl. Symposium on Temporal Representation and Reasoning, pp. 121–136 (2006)
Chatziantoniou, D.: Using grouping variables to express complex decision support queries. Data and Knowledge Engineering 61(1), 114–136 (2007)
Klug, A.C.: Equivalence of relational algebra and relational calculus query languages having aggregate functions. Journal of the ACM 29(3), 699–717 (1982)
Navathe, S.B., Ahmed, R.: A temporal relational model and a query language. Information Sciences 49(1-3), 147–175 (1989)
Snodgrass, R.T., Gomez, S., McKenzie, L.E.: Aggregates in the temporal query language TQuel. IEEE Transactions on Knowledge and Data Engineering 5(5), 826–842 (1993)
Snodgrass, R.T. (ed.): The TSQL2 Temporal Query Language. Kluwer, Dordrecht (1995)
Tansel, A.U.: A statistical interface to historical relational databases. In: International Conference on Data Engineering, pp. 538–546 (1987)
Vega Lopez, I.F., Snodgrass, R.T., Moon, B.: Spatiotemporal aggregate computation: a survey. IEEE Transactions on Knowledge and Data Engineering 17(2), 271–286 (2005)
Yang, J., Widom, J.: Incremental computation and maintenance of temporal aggregates. VLDB Journal 12(3), 262–283 (2003)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Böhlen, M.H., Gamper, J., Jensen, C.S. (2008). Towards General Temporal Aggregation. In: Gray, A., Jeffery, K., Shao, J. (eds) Sharing Data, Information and Knowledge. BNCOD 2008. Lecture Notes in Computer Science, vol 5071.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-70504-8_27
Download citation
DOI: https://doi.org/10.1007/978-3-540-70504-8_27
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-70503-1
Online ISBN: 978-3-540-70504-8
eBook Packages: Computer ScienceComputer Science (R0)